From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mga03.intel.com (mga03.intel.com [134.134.136.65]) by dpdk.org (Postfix) with ESMTP id 5E095A496 for ; Thu, 25 Jan 2018 09:42:24 +0100 (CET) X-Amp-Result: SKIPPED(no attachment in message) X-Amp-File-Uploaded: False Received: from fmsmga001.fm.intel.com ([10.253.24.23]) by orsmga103.jf.intel.com with ESMTP/TLS/DHE-RSA-AES256-GCM-SHA384; 25 Jan 2018 00:42:22 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.46,411,1511856000"; d="scan'208";a="25306705" Received: from unknown (HELO dpdk-fedora20.icx.intel.com) ([10.240.176.135]) by fmsmga001.fm.intel.com with ESMTP; 25 Jan 2018 00:42:22 -0800 From: "lu,peipei" To: dts@dpdk.org Cc: "lu,peipei" Date: Thu, 25 Jan 2018 16:43:32 +0800 Message-Id: <1516869812-28973-1-git-send-email-peipeix.lu@intel.com> X-Mailer: git-send-email 1.9.3 Subject: [dts] [PATCH V1] tests/fdir: fix fdir case on sagepond X-BeenThere: dts@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: test suite reviews and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 25 Jan 2018 08:42:24 -0000 Add sagepond nic to test fdir, fix fdir case on sagepind. Signed-off-by: lu,peipei --- conf/test_case_checklist.json | 9 ++++++--- tests/TestSuite_fdir.py | 6 +++--- 2 files changed, 9 insertions(+), 6 deletions(-) diff --git a/conf/test_case_checklist.json b/conf/test_case_checklist.json index 38cca5a..860485f 100644 --- a/conf/test_case_checklist.json +++ b/conf/test_case_checklist.json @@ -1754,7 +1754,8 @@ "ALL" ], "NIC": [ - "niantic" + "niantic", + "sagepond" ], "Target": [ "ALL" @@ -1769,7 +1770,8 @@ "ALL" ], "NIC": [ - "niantic" + "niantic", + "sagepond" ], "Target": [ "ALL" @@ -1784,7 +1786,8 @@ "ALL" ], "NIC": [ - "niantic" + "niantic", + "sagepond" ], "Target": [ "ALL" diff --git a/tests/TestSuite_fdir.py b/tests/TestSuite_fdir.py index 44f1e96..80593e3 100644 --- a/tests/TestSuite_fdir.py +++ b/tests/TestSuite_fdir.py @@ -223,7 +223,7 @@ class TestFdir(TestCase, IxiaPacketGenerator): Fdir get flexbytes and payload according NIC """ - if(self.nic in ["fortville_eagle", "fortville_spirit", "fortville_spirit_single", "fortpark_TLV", "fortville_25g"]): + if(self.nic in ["fortville_eagle", "fortville_spirit", "fortville_spirit_single", "fortpark_TLV", "fortville_25g", "sagepond"]): if not sctp: self.flexbytes = "0x11,0x11,0x22,0x22,0x33,0x33,0x44,0x44,0x55,0x55,0x66,0x66,0x77,0x77,0x88,0x88" else: @@ -318,7 +318,7 @@ class TestFdir(TestCase, IxiaPacketGenerator): if self.nic in ["niantic"]: # Niantic ipv6 only support signature mode self.dut.send_expect("./%s/app/testpmd -c %s -n 4 -- -i --portmask=%s --disable-rss --rxq=4 --txq=4 --nb-cores=4 --nb-ports=1 --pkt-filter-mode=signature" % (self.target, self.coreMask, utils.create_mask([self.dut_ports[0]])), "testpmd>", 120) - elif self.nic in ["fortville_eagle", "fortville_spirit", "fortville_spirit_single", "fortpark_TLV", "fortville_25g"]: + elif self.nic in ["fortville_eagle", "fortville_spirit", "fortville_spirit_single", "fortpark_TLV", "fortville_25g", "sagepond"]: # Fortville ipv6 support perfect mode self.dut.send_expect("./%s/app/testpmd -c %s -n 4 -- -i --portmask=%s --disable-rss --rxq=4 --txq=4 --nb-cores=4 --nb-ports=1 --pkt-filter-mode=perfect" % (self.target, self.coreMask, utils.create_mask([self.dut_ports[0]])), "testpmd>", 120) self.dut.send_expect("set verbose 1", "testpmd>") @@ -603,7 +603,7 @@ class TestFdir(TestCase, IxiaPacketGenerator): if self.nic in ["niantic"]: # Niantic ipv6 only support signature mode self.dut.send_expect("./%s/app/testpmd -c %s -n 4 -- -i --portmask=%s --disable-rss --rxq=4 --txq=4 --nb-cores=4 --nb-ports=1 --pkt-filter-mode=signature" % (self.target, self.coreMask, utils.create_mask([self.dut_ports[0]])), "testpmd>", 120) - elif self.nic in ["fortville_eagle", "fortville_spirit", "fortville_spirit_single", "fortpark_TLV", "fortville_25g"]: + elif self.nic in ["fortville_eagle", "fortville_spirit", "fortville_spirit_single", "fortpark_TLV", "fortville_25g", "sagepond"]: # fortville ipv6 support perfect mode self.dut.send_expect("./%s/app/testpmd -c %s -n 4 -- -i --portmask=%s --disable-rss --rxq=4 --txq=4 --nb-cores=4 --nb-ports=1 --pkt-filter-mode=perfect" % (self.target, self.coreMask, utils.create_mask([self.dut_ports[0]])), "testpmd>", 120) self.dut.send_expect("set verbose 1", "testpmd>") -- 1.9.3